Ketterling gateway: clients stuck in reconnect loops after idle >90s. Cause: stale auth ticket rejected on ws resume. Fix rolled in gateway v2.8; resume now requires a fresh handshake secret. Restart floe-ws workers after patching. The workers read the handshake secret from /etc/floe/ws.env at boot, so append the secret assignment immediately after this line.

env line for tadup-taweg: RELAY_SECRET3=28d

## Onboarding: Flaky Integration Tests — Tollbridge Payments

For the weekly sync: the Tollbridge payments service has ~6 flaky integration tests, all in the settlement suite. Root cause is a shared sandbox ledger that isn't reset between runs. Workaround: retag with `@serial` until the fixture rewrite lands. Don't mute them — they've caught two real race conditions. New folks: the sandbox vault needs unlocking on first run, using the recovery passphrase provided below.

vault phrase of fawip-kawef = istix-frador

## Changed defaults

Heads up: the Ledgerline tax-rate lookup cache now defaults to a 15-minute TTL instead of 24 hours. Turns out rates in the Veldt County sandbox were going stale mid-demo, which was embarrassing. Eviction is now LRU rather than FIFO, and the cache warms on boot. If you're reviewing, check that nothing hardcodes the old TTL. The new defaults land as follows.

deployment values, bajop-taweg:
holwyn:
  log_level: debug
  metrics_host: metrics.holwyn.zemvarsys.internal
  pool_size: 32

## Reseller Programme — Restricted

The Corvane reseller tier launches in March with three certified partners in the Ledfield region. Margins are fixed at 18%, no exceptions without Finance sign-off. Onboarding is handled by the channel team under Petra Malvik. As incoming director, note the programme exists chiefly to support the plan outlined below.

internal memo for tagef-hadup: Gross margin on Ulaath came in at 15 percent against a plan of 5 percent. Only 7 of the 120 pilot accounts renewed Ulaath, so a churn review is set for October 15.